A nonsplit extension of a product of free groups by the additive group of a countable division ring
We construct a countable division ring \\(D\\) of characteristic zero, a subgroup \\(G\\leq D^\\times\\) isomorphic to \\(F_2\\times F_2\\), and a nonsplit extension \\(1\\to D^+\\to E\\to G\\to1\\) inducing the action \\(g\\cdot u=gu\\). Both \\(G\\) and \\(E\\) are torsion-free. The factor set is the cup product of two explicitly prescribed free-group derivations. Four commutation equations for the lifts of the free generators force \\(0=1\\) if a section exists. This gives a negative answer to Kourovka Problem 18.76.
